How they compare
San Marino currently reports 1.16 live births per woman against 1.14 live births per woman in Chile, a difference of 0.02 live births per woman.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 75 shared years of data; in 1950 it was Chile ahead.
Chile ranks 222nd and San Marino ranks 221st of 236 countries.
Chile has averaged higher in every one of the 8 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Chile | San Marino |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1950s | 4.78 live births per woman | 2.55 live births per woman | 2.23 live births per woman | Chile |
| 1960s | 4.36 live births per woman | 2.39 live births per woman | 1.97 live births per woman | Chile |
| 1970s | 3.26 live births per woman | 2.06 live births per woman | 1.2 live births per woman | Chile |
| 1980s | 2.63 live births per woman | 1.24 live births per woman | 1.38 live births per woman | Chile |
| 1990s | 2.35 live births per woman | 1.19 live births per woman | 1.16 live births per woman | Chile |
| 2000s | 1.89 live births per woman | 1.35 live births per woman | 0.5345 live births per woman | Chile |
| 2010s | 1.7 live births per woman | 1.25 live births per woman | 0.4488 live births per woman | Chile |
| 2020s | 1.21 live births per woman | 1.14 live births per woman | 0.0728 live births per woman | Chile |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Average number of live births a hypothetical cohort of women would have at the end of their reproductive period if they were subject during their whole lives to the fertility rates of a given period and if they were not subject to mortality.
